CREDIT SUISSE CSGN.S
The lender has reached an out-of-court settlement with
former star banker Iqbal Khan over allegations of spying that
led to the resignation of the Chief Executive Tidjane Thiam, a
spokesperson for the Swiss bank said on Sunday. urn:newsml:reuters.com:*:nL1N2P107K
INSURERS
The global insurance industry is poised to recover more
quickly and forcefully from the pandemic than it did after the
2008 financial crisis, despite such obstacles as low interest
rates and inflation risk, insurer Swiss Re AG's SRENH.S chief
Americas economist said on Friday. urn:newsml:reuters.com:*:nL1N2OZ1XW
